Assessing Your Property-Specific Scenarios
Every commercial property has unique vehicle parking patterns that determine the most suitable commercial EV charging solution. Choosing the right charger starts with understanding how long vehicles stay at your location.
| Application Scenario | Typical Parking Time | Recommended Product | Reason |
| Office Building / Workplace | 6–8 hours or more | 7kW / 11kW / 22kW Smart AC Charger | Suitable for long-duration workday parking. |
| Hotel / Hospitality Venue | Overnight | 7kW / 22kW AC Charger | Ideal for destination charging and guest convenience. |
| Shopping Mall / Retail Center | 2–4 hours | 22kW AC or Dual-Gun AC Charger | Supports visitor charging and longer customer stay time. |
| Commercial Parking Lot | Flexible | Wallbox or Floor-standing AC Charger | Easy to deploy and scale based on parking layout. |
| Mixed Commercial Complex | Mixed demand | AC Chargers + optional DC Fast Charger | Supports both long-stay and quick-turnover charging needs. |
Office Buildings and Workplaces
In office environments, vehicles are typically parked for 8 hours or more. Long-duration parking makes AC charging the ideal solution. For these scenarios, we recommend our 7kW / 11kW / 22kW AC EV Charger. These units deliver enough charging capacity to meet employees’ daily driving needs during long parking hours.

Determining the Ideal Power Output
Selecting the right power level is a balance between charging speed and installation costs. We provide a full range of AC options to meet these varying needs.
Understanding 7kW vs 22kW Options
Most commercial AC charging stations operate as Level 2 charging station units. A 7kW charger is generally sufficient for overnight or full-workday parking. However, a 22kW AC EV charger is the preferred option for commercial properties because it offers faster charging for vehicles equipped with 22kW on-board chargers, providing more flexibility for visitors who may only stay for 2 to 4 hours.
Single vs Dual-Gun Configurations
To optimize space and reduce per-plug installation costs, we offer the 22kW / 42kW Dual-Gun AC Charger and the 14kW / 22kW / 42kW Dual-Gun Floor-standing AC Charger. These units allow two vehicles to charge simultaneously from a single station, significantly reducing the amount of electrical wiring and civil works required compared to installing two separate single-gun units.

Smart Charging with OCPP Support
Interoperability is vital. Our commercial products support OCPP 1.6J, which is the industry standard for communication between the charger and the management software. This allows you to connect your U-charging stations to various billing platforms, monitor charger status, perform remote monitoring, and manage charging operations without being on-site.
Load Management and Grid Stability
A common concern for property owners is whether their existing electrical panel can handle multiple EV chargers. Our intelligent charging systems include smart load management features. These systems automatically balance the power distribution among multiple chargers to prevent overloading your property’s grid, ensuring safety while avoiding expensive electrical upgrades.

Q: What is the difference between Level 2 and Level 3 charging?
A: Level 2 chargers, like our commercial AC stations, use alternating current (AC) and typically range from 7kW to 22kW, making them perfect for locations where cars stay for several hours. Level 3 chargers are DC Fast Chargers (30kW–360kW+) that provide rapid charging directly to the battery, ideal for highway stops or quick turnovers where time is limited. In many international markets, Level 2 usually refers to AC charging, while Level 3 usually refers to DC fast charging. For global B2B projects, customers should also confirm power output, connector standard, electrical capacity and local compliance requirements.
Q: What factors influence the installation cost of an AC charging station?
A: Costs are influenced by the distance from the electrical panel, the need for civil works, and the specific power requirement. Choosing a dual-gun station from U-charging can help reduce per-port costs by sharing infrastructure between two charging points.
